Metafilter points us towards No Béarla; nice idea, TG4 broadcaster Manchán Magan attempts to travel around Ireland speaking nothing but Irish. There’s some clips up on YouTube, #1 #2 #3… here he is chatting up girls in Irish:
Loads of good comments on the metafilter post. There’s a page up about the series at manchan.com. And a big Guardian article here. Starts on TG4 on Sunday.

To tell the truth, I do not recognise my own experience here. As far as I am concerned, people actually want to speak Irish with you if you are an obvious foreigner and show that you speak the language. In fact, even in places where I was not expecting anyone to speak it, I was accosted in it. And the majority of the taxi drivers that have given me a lift in Ireland have been able to speak the language. I remember when a friend and I were taking a taxi home in Dublin, we were speaking in Irish of course, and the driver actually started to speak it with us, and he was quite good at it.
Actually, it was kind of “neamhshaolta”, you know. It felt just like there being an entirely Irish-speaking Ireland there, under very little English for camouflage. Some day it will resurge.
